Transaction 43e18a9aa861c05f59016da1027ea8e261a7724a1456bf96721514c5c7f4181f

1 Input
2 Outputs
  • 43e18a9aa861c05f59016da1027ea8e261a7724a1456bf96721514c5c7f4181f:0
  • value  51750
    address  1Mffo8jfrKxP4mp2obmmfAbQjmZpWAgRwC
  • 43e18a9aa861c05f59016da1027ea8e261a7724a1456bf96721514c5c7f4181f:1
  • value  196586
    address  32TWCmnJR7a8qKtB7JMyLenqz4GX3VkbL2